What is the Notice to Employee of FMLA Leave?
The Notice to Employee of FMLA Leave serves to inform employees about their rights under the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A). This federal document plays a crucial role in ensuring that employees are aware of their entitlements and the procedures to follow when requesting leave. Providing this notice is a mandate for employers, guaranteeing that eligible employees receive the necessary information regarding their FMLA rights.
The Family and Medical Leave Act is essential for safeguarding the rights of employees, allowing them to take necessary leaves for family or medical reasons without jeopardizing their job security.

Who is eligible to receive the FMLA notice?
Employees are eligible to receive the FMLA notice if they are requesting leave under the Family and Medical Leave Act and have worked for their employer for at least 12 months and 1,250 hours in the preceding year.
What is the deadline for providing the FMLA notice?
Employers must provide the FMLA notice within five business days of the employee's request for leave or when the employer becomes aware of the need for leave.

Are there any supporting documents required with the FMLA notice?
In most cases, no additional documents are required with the FMLA notice. However, employers may request certification or other documentation, depending on the nature of the leave.
